Kalaw District (Burmese: ကလောခရိုင်) is a district in Shan State, Myanmar. It was split from Taunggyi District on 30 April 2022 and contains three townships.[1][2] Its district seat is Kalaw.
Popular tourist sites, Inle Lake and Inlay Lake Wetland Sanctuary lies in this district.[3][4]
